Work Effectively With Leaders of Different Generations

Generational differences are impacting the workplace to an unprecedented degree. The ability to build bridges between leaders from different generations has never been more essential.

Bridging the Leadership Divide Participant Workbook helps you explore both the difficult and inspiring questions of how to work effectively with multi-generational leadership relationships in the organization. This workshop will help you:

This Bridging the Leadership Divide Participant Workbook—including case studies, self-reflection exercises, and strategies for a follow-up development plan—will engage you in practical conversations with colleagues of multiple generations to set the stage for real transformation in your organization.

Authors Bio:

Ron A. Carucci is a founding partner with Passages Consulting, LLC, where he works with CEOs and senior executives in pursuit of large organizational change and executive leadership capability. He has built dynamic global leadership development systems for some of the world's largest corporations, and co-led the event 'Next Generation Leaders of Slovakia' for the nation of Slovakia. He has also served as an adjunct at the Center for Creative Leadership.

Josh Epperson works with both community-based NGOs and multi-national corporations in a variety of industries. He is the co-author of Future in-Formation (2008). He is on faculty at Argosy University.

Lela Tepavac is the president and founder of Fit Leadership, LLC, a leadership consulting firm. She has worked with numerous Fortune 500 companies including The New York Times, PepsiCo, United Airlines, Time Warner, and Citibank.
